Read moreThis place is incredible! The actual studio space itself is a refurbished mill space with high ceilings and a large central open area along which the artist studio spaces are located.
There is tons of natural lighting, but the landlord has installed ample indoor lighting too. There’s a common kitchen and clean bathrooms. Parking for artist tenants is ample and off street. There’s a freight elevator that is available for use by the resident artists to get larger items up to their studio spaces on the third and fourth floors. Once a month, the landlord hosts a community gathering for the resident artists to all come together and hang out and socialize and also plan events like open houses, live music performances, classes, and more. The current artists in residence are so varied and talented and friendly. They have photographers, glass-workers, puppeteers, oil and acrylic artists, clothing designers, videographers, and game designers. The creative energy is amazing.
